Overview of Aberdare National Park

Aberdare National Park is one of Kenya’s most unique safari destinations, located within the scenic Aberdare Mountain Range. Unlike open savannah parks, Aberdare offers dense forests, bamboo zones, moorlands, waterfalls, and cool mountain weather.

The park is part of a vital water catchment ecosystem that feeds rivers supplying Nairobi and central Kenya. It is also famous for rare wildlife such as the bongo antelope and forest elephants.

Historically, the park is known for Treetops Lodge, where Queen Elizabeth II became queen in 1952. Today, it remains a peaceful, less crowded safari destination ideal for nature lovers.

Landscape & Geography

The landscape of Aberdare is highly diverse, ranging from thick rainforest to alpine peaks. The lower zones are covered in dense vegetation while higher elevations open into moorlands and rocky cliffs.

Waterfalls like Karuru Falls (270m) and Chania Falls make the park one of the most scenic in Kenya.

Mist often covers the forest creating a magical and dramatic safari atmosphere.

Wildlife in Aberdare National Park

Aberdare supports a rich variety of wildlife due to its multiple ecological zones.

Big Game

Elephants, buffaloes, bushbucks, waterbucks, and warthogs are commonly seen.

Rare Species

The endangered bongo antelope is one of the rarest animals found here.

Predators

Leopards are the most commonly spotted predators, while hyenas and jackals are also present.

Birdlife

Over 250 bird species including turacos, sunbirds, and crowned eagles.

Best Time to Visit

The best wildlife viewing is during dry seasons (Jan–March & June–October). Rainy seasons offer lush scenery and beautiful waterfalls.
